Forgot your password?
Sign In Faster
August 12, 2022
Subaru Owners.. (Part 2) DF7 replied to PeterKang's topic in Japanese Talk December 5, 2013
Subaru Owners.. (Part 2) DF7 replied to PeterKang's topic in Japanese Talk December 4, 2013